Regardless of the actuality that internet betting is now a billion dollar industry, and countless thousands of new players around the world log in each day to gamble at internet casinos, there are still millions of newbies to the environment of web gambling who do not as yet have a good comprehension of a lot of the jargon used in online wagering, and betting on athletics in general. Nonetheless, knowledge of these terms is indispensable to comprehending the games and rules of gambling:

ACTION: Any style of bet.

ALL-IN: In poker, all-in alludes to a player has put all of their chips into the pot. A side pot is developed for the wagerers with additional chips.

ALL-UP: To wager on several horses in the identical contest.

ANTE: A poker term for allocating a necessary number of chips into the pot beforeevery hand starts.

BRING-IN: A required bet in seven-card stud carried out by the gambler displaying the lowest value card.

BUST: You don’t win; As in vingt-et-un, when a player’s cards are valued over 21.

BUY-IN: The minimal sum of chips required to enroll in a game or tournament.

CALL: As in poker, when a wager is the same as a previously carried out wager.

CHECK: In poker, to remain in the match without wagering. This is acceptable only if no other gamblers bet in that round.

CLOSING A BET: Like in spread wagering, meaning to place a wager on par with but opposite of the initial bet.

COLUMN BET: To bet on any of the 3 columns of a roulette game.

COME BET: In craps, the same as a pass-line bet, but made after the player has achieved their point.

COME-OUT ROLL: A crapshooters first roll to ascertain a point, or the first roll after a number has been achieved.

COVERALL: A bingo term, which means to cover all the spots on a bingo sheet.

CRAPPING OUT: In craps, to roll a two, three or 12 is an immediate defeat on the come-out toss.

DAILY DOUBLE: To pick the champions of the 1st 2 matches of the day.

DOWN BET: To wager that the result of an action will be lower than the lowest end of the quote on a spread bet, also referred to as a "sell".

DOZEN BET: In roulette, to bet on one or more of 3 groups of twelve numbers, one-12, etc.

EACH WAY BET: A sports bet, which means to gamble on a group or player to win or position in a game.

EVEN MONEY BET: A wager that pays the same sum as gambled, ( 1:1 ).

EXACTA: laying odds that 2 horses in a contest will complete the race in the absolute same assignment as the bet – also referred to as a " Perfecta ".

FIVE-NUMBER LINE BET: In roulette, a wager placed on a group of 5 numbers, for instance 1-2-3-0, and 00.
